Output 3e40988672ad1ba63abc86b90b8244e2c703bde5d62ed15c16c6890039fc5194:8

value
284301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ea032d09e2a927e1cdc1e8c6a8f7587612bdee0 OP_EQUAL
address
3Mz9qv88GHk9sb3489j6VPbTwctnFwn4Jw
transaction
3e40988672ad1ba63abc86b90b8244e2c703bde5d62ed15c16c6890039fc5194
spent
true